Quick Facts

  Buena Vista University located on the north side of Storm Lake
  Buena Vista University located on the north side of Storm Lake
The University

  • An independent, regionally-acclaimed, comprehensive teaching institution
  • Main campus located in Storm Lake, with 14 additional Centers locations throughout Iowa
  • Founded by the Presbyterian Church (USA) in 1891 with the motto “Education for Service”
  • Accredited by the North Central Association of Colleges and Schools

Enrollment

  • 1,149 Storm Lake undergraduates
  • 80 graduate students
  • 1,378 Centers students

Academic Program

  • More than 43 majors and 15 pre-professional programs in five academic schools: Business, Communication and Arts, Education, Science, and Social Science/Philosophy/Religion
  • Student-to-faculty ratio of 13:1
  • Students are given their own laptop computers and wireless Internet access, allowing them to go online at any time and from anywhere on campus
  • Approximately 79% of the 61 full-time tenure-track faculty hold doctorates or terminal degrees in their fields

Campus Life

  • 79% of the Storm Lake student body are Iowans
  • Students from 21 states and 2 foreign country
  • 86% of students live in campus housing, including eight resident halls (five new since 1991)
  • Approximately 90% of students are involved in at least one of more than 70 student organizations
  • 19 intercollegiate athletic teams (NCAA Division III)
  • 335 students participate in the Dean’s Fellow program

Special Events

  • William W. Siebens American Heritage Lecture Series brings a world leader to campus each year
  • More than 100 Academic and Cultural Events Series performances and lectures offered each year
  • Tollefson Reformed Theology Lecture each year
  • Stolee Lecture featuring a prominent poet or author each year

Experiential Learning

  • 14% of students completed internships in the past year
  • 720 students volunteer over 10,000 hours of service yearly
  • At least 10 faculty-led domestic or international travel opportunities offered each year

Financial Assistance

  • Full-time tuition for 2007-08 on the Storm Lake campus is $23,842; room and board is $6,712
  • Tuition at BVU’s Centers campuses is $244 per credit hour
  • 99% of BVU students receive financial aid
  • Average financial aid package for 2006-07 was $21,228
  • Financial assistance received by BVU students for 2005-06 totaled over $23 million

Financial Profile

  • Operating budget of over $34 million
  • Market value of the endowment was $130 million as of June 30, 2006
  • Property and equipment is valued at approximately $115 million

National Recognition

  • Ranked one of the top 20 Midwestern Comprehensive Colleges in U.S. News & World Report
  • Named one of the nation’s leading schools encouraging student leadership in The Templeton Guide: Colleges that Encourage Character Development
  • Ranked tenth in the nation on the Yahoo Internet Life list of America’s Most Wired Small Campuses
